Latest Patents

Golden's latest patents include an "Apparatus and method for providing very large virtual storage volumes using redundant arrays of disks." This invention describes a system that forms a very large virtual volume, exceeding 500 GB, by distributing disks in eleven, six-disk RAID-5 sets across the busses of a primary local back-end controller. The design incorporates spare disks to protect against single disk failures, ensuring data integrity and redundancy. Additionally, the system allows for the formation of mirror sets for enhanced disaster tolerance and off-line backup capabilities.
